Title :
An optical microwave source for frequency synthesiser applications

Abstract :
The difference frequency of two lasers is stabilised by an optical discriminator to produce a stepped microwave frequency source with phase noise levels of -90 dBc/Hz at 1 kHz offset, with potential for operation up to 100 GHz.
